Explore the Wonders of Action Wildlife Foundation
Discover the Action Wildlife Foundation, a captivating zoo in Goshen, CT, showcasing diverse wildlife while promoting conservation and education.
Nestled in the scenic beauty of Goshen, Connecticut, the Action Wildlife Foundation offers an immersive experience for animal lovers and families alike. This captivating zoo showcases a diverse array of wildlife from around the globe, providing a unique opportunity to observe these magnificent creatures up close. With its lush, sprawling grounds and interactive exhibits, the foundation is dedicated to conservation and education, making it a must-visit destination for tourists seeking both adventure and knowledge.

Local tips
- Visit during weekdays to avoid larger crowds and have a more intimate experience with the animals.
- Check the schedule for animal feeding times and special talks for an enhanced educational experience.
- Wear comfortable shoes as the grounds are expansive and involve a fair amount of walking.
- Plan your visit in the spring or fall for milder weather and vibrant scenery.
- Bring a picnic to enjoy in designated areas, as there are lovely spots to relax and appreciate the surroundings.

Getting There
-
Car
From Mohawk Mountain Ski Area, head south on Mohawk Mountain Road. Continue to follow this road until you reach the intersection with Route 4. Turn left onto Route 4 East and follow it for approximately 10 miles. You will eventually reach the town of Goshen. Once in Goshen, look for Torrington Road (Route 4) and turn left. Action Wildlife Foundation will be on your left at 435 Torrington Rd, Goshen, CT 06756. Ensure to check your vehicle for fuel before departing, as there are limited service stations on this route.
-
Public Transportation
If you are using public transportation, start by taking a local bus or rideshare from Mohawk Mountain Ski Area to the nearest bus station, likely in the town of Cornwall. From Cornwall, you can take a bus towards Torrington. Once you reach Torrington, you will need to transfer to a bus heading to Goshen. Ensure to check the bus schedules in advance, as they may not run frequently. Upon arriving in Goshen, you will have to walk approximately 1 mile to reach Action Wildlife Foundation at 435 Torrington Rd. Be prepared for a short walk along the road, and ensure you check the bus fares and schedule ahead of time.
